Tagalog | Sango | |
---|---|---|
Family | Austronesian | Niger-Congo, Ubangian |
Speakers | Approximately 28 million native speakers, with around 48 million total speakers including second-language speakers | Approximately 5 million (550,000 native speakers, the rest as a second language) |
Features | Basis for the Filipino language, which is the official language of the Philippines | A creole language derived from the Ngbandi language, known for its simplicity and use as a lingua franca in the Central African Republic |
Countries | Philippines | Central African Republic (official language alongside French), also spoken in Chad and the Democratic Republic of the Congo |
Writing System | Latin script | Latin script |
Tonal | No | Yes, features tonal distinctions |
Grammatical Cases | No, primarily uses prepositions and a focus marker system | No, relies on word order and prepositions |
Derived From | Proto-Philippine, with significant influences from Malay, Sanskrit, Spanish, and English | Ngbandi, with influences from French and other local languages |
Loanwords | From Spanish, English, Chinese, and other local languages in the Philippines | From French and various Bantu and Ubangian languages |
Dialects | Includes Batangas Tagalog, Bulacan Tagalog, Manila Tagalog, and others | Primarily Standard Sango, with minor regional variations influenced by local languages |
Alphabets | A, B, C, D, E, F, G, H, I, J, K, L, M, N, Ñ, Ng, O, P, Q, R, S, T, U, V, W, X, Y, Z | A, B, D, E, F, G, H, I, K, L, M, N, Ŋ, O, P, R, S, T, U, W, Y, Z |
